Major Fire Averted at Lucknow High-Rise Apartment Near Police Headquarters

A significant fire erupted in a flat located within a high-rise apartment building situated near the Uttar Pradesh Police headquarters in Gomti Nagar Extension on Friday morning. According to police reports, the blaze originated from a short circuit in an air-conditioner unit, which generated thick, billowing smoke that rapidly engulfed the entire floor.

Eyewitnesses Describe Intense Blaze Visible from Distance

Eyewitnesses at the scene reported that the fire was so intense and ferocious that flames and smoke could be clearly observed from a considerable distance away. However, a potential major disaster was successfully prevented thanks to the presence of advanced in-house firefighting systems installed within the building structure.

The fire safety equipment, which included extinguishers and sprinklers, was promptly and effectively utilized by alert residents and building staff to combat the flames before external help could arrive. This proactive response played a crucial role in containing the situation swiftly.

Fire Brought Under Control Within Minutes by Building Systems

Fire station officer Sushil Yadav provided details to the media, stating that the fire was completely brought under control within an impressive timeframe of just 10 to 15 minutes. Remarkably, this was achieved even before fire department teams from the city could reach the location.

"Fortunately, no casualties or injuries were reported in this incident. The situation was handled with remarkable efficiency and speed due to the availability and proper use of fire safety measures within the building itself," Officer Yadav emphasized, highlighting the importance of such preparedness.

Separate Fire Incident Engulfs Furniture Workshop in Chowk Area

In an unrelated but concerning development, another fire broke out on the same day in a furniture workshop owned by an individual named Zulfikar. This workshop is located behind Subhash Building in the Chowk area of Lucknow.

To tackle this blaze, authorities deployed three fire tenders to the site. The firefighters engaged in a concerted 45-minute operation to manage and ultimately control the spreading flames, preventing further damage to adjacent properties.

Preliminary Investigations Point to Electrical Fault

Preliminary inquiries conducted by officials suggest that this fire may also have been triggered by a short circuit within the workshop's electrical systems. However, the exact and definitive cause of the ignition is still under investigation and has not been officially confirmed by the authorities at this time.
